- Title
Electric Field Gradients of Light Impurities in TiO<sub>2</sub> Calculated by the Full Potential KKR Green's Function Method.
- Authors
Ogura, M.; Akai, H.
- Abstract
The electric field gradients (EFGs) of B, N, O and Na in TiO2 were calculated by the full potential Korringa–Kohn–Rostoker (KKR) Greens function method in the framework of the density functional theory. The agreement with the experiments was much improved from the previous calculations that were based on the muffin-tin potential model.
